Carmichael Elementary School is a higher-need, mid-sized elementary school in Sierra Vista, Arizona, enrolling 285 students.
Class loads run somewhat heavier than typical: 17.8:1 puts it in the larger third of Arizona schools by student-teacher ratio.
Economic need runs somewhat above the state's typical profile, with 73.9% of students eligible for free meals.
With 285 students, its enrollment sits close to the Arizona median campus size.
Its Resource Investment Index sits near the middle of the pack among 2,064 scored Arizona schools.
Against 179 statewide peers matched on enrollment and economic need, it ranks mid-pack at #80.
Its student body is led by Hispanic or Latino (52%) and White (32%) (diversity index 62/100).
Counselor coverage runs a bit thin, about 285 students per counselor, somewhat past the ASCA-recommended 250:1 benchmark.
Chronic absenteeism is elevated: 70.9% of students missed 10% or more of school days (2021-22 Civil Rights Data Collection).
The surrounding Sierra Vista Unified District (4175) spends $9,151 per pupil, 30% below the Arizona average, a leaner-resourced district than most.
Its district draws 21.7% of revenue from federal sources, an above-typical federal share that tends to track a higher-need student population.
Discipline events run high: 63 in- and out-of-school suspensions were reported for 285 students in the 2021-22 Civil Rights Data Collection.
Sierra Vista Unified District (4175) also operates Buena High School (1,715 students) and Joyce Clark Middle School (462 students) alongside Carmichael Elementary School.
